    Median Debt
    Q:

    What are my financing options to pay for the program?

    A:

    In addition to any grant and scholarship aid for which they are eligible, 100% of graduates used loans to finance their education. The median debt for program graduates:

    • Federal Loans: $24772
    • Private Educational Loans: $0
    • Institutional Financing plan: $0

    Q:

    What percentage of students find employment in their field or a related field?

    A:

    According to accreditor (ACICS) calculations, the job placement rate for students who graduated from this program is 63% at this institution. The rate includes students who graduated July 1, 2011 through June 30, 2012 and were employed by November 1, 2012.


    According to accreditor (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education Programs - Accreditation Review Council on Education in Surgical Technology and Surgical Assisting) calculations, the job placement rate for students who graduate from this program is 73%. This rates applies to students graduating August 1, 2009 through July 31, 2010. This applies to this program and location only.
